西门子PLC串口通讯方法1、   第三方设备大部分支持,西门子S7 PLC可以通过选择自由口通信模式控制串口通信。最简单的情况是只用发送指令(XMT)向打印机或者变频器等第三方设备发送信息。不管任何情况,都必须通过S7 PLC编写程序实现。 当选择了自由口模式,用户可以通过发送指令(XMT)、接收指令(RCV)、发送中断、接收中断来控制通信口的操作。 2、 
PLC这类学科,不一定是考试成绩高就证明学的好,纸上谈兵是不行滴,如果想真正学好还是做点实际的吧!本软件主要用于PLC(或单片机)计算机的串口通信调试,软件根据目前PLC常用的多种串行通信协议的特点设计,数据输入,组织和显示方式灵活多样,便于使用和观察调试。因为是初学,不可能接触到项目,所以就需要通过大量的实验(一定要搞懂,不要只是演示一遍)去学。有了此软件,你不必再为plc计算机的通信程序
在现代工业自动化中,PLC(可编程逻辑控制器)计算机的串口通讯是重要的基础。本文将详细记录如何通过 Java 实现 PLC串口通讯,涵盖环境预检、部署架构、安装过程、依赖管理、配置调优及服务验证的各个环节。 ## 环境预检 在进行 PLC 串口通讯之前,确保你的开发和运行环境符合以下系统要求: | 操作系统 | 推荐版本 | | --------------
原创 6月前
16阅读
在工业自动化领域,使用可编程逻辑控制器(PLC)进行设备控制是非常普遍的需求。我们通过Python实现PLC串口通讯控制界面是一个值得探讨的话题。然而,在实际操作中,我遇到了一些问题,下面我将详细记录解决“plc串口通讯控制界面 python”问题的全过程。 ## 问题背景 在项目中,我需要通过Python实现一个控制界面,以便于通过串口PLC进行通讯。这个界面设计的目标是实现设备的读写功
原创 7月前
23阅读
在使用可PLC的过程中,电力操作者将接触多个通讯协议和通讯接口。您知道最基本的PLC串口通讯和基本通讯接口吗? 1.什么是串口通讯? 串行是计算机上非常通用的设备通讯协议,大多数电脑都有两个RS232串口串口也是仪器设备的通讯协议,许多GPIB兼容的设备也有RS232端口。此外,还可以利用串行通信 ...
转载 2021-09-13 15:16:00
654阅读
2评论
PLC计算机的连接有以下3种。■ 使用计算机的RS232C端口PLC的编程口直接相连。■ 通过网络、与其他站点的PLC进行通信。■ 通过调制解调器,远程的PLC进行通信。· 使用计算机的RS232C端口PLC的编程口直接相连的情况①设置PLC的通信条件。关于PLC通信条件设置的内容,请参照各PLC的相关硬件手册。请预先将PLC计算机的通信条件相符合。②利用计算机的RS232C端口、PL
工作中写的三菱PLC串口通讯,封装成了一个类,可以方便随时调用;数据传送分为 循环 和 一次性 两种方式;为了避免冲突,数据的收发使用了一个线程来排队完成。using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.Windows.Forms; using Sy
转载 2023-07-31 18:18:54
286阅读
       最近偶尔在网上看到可以用Python通过snap7PLC建立连接并读写数据,好多小伙伴没有现成的PLC,这里介绍一个电脑模拟PLCpython通讯。效果与实际情况一样的。这里是以SIEMENS的PLC为例,通过PycharmTIA V17建立连接,对其DB块、M区、Q区、I区读写数据。后面还添加了200系列V区的读写数据。请注意在程序中个
转载 2023-08-10 19:02:53
3304阅读
一、说明1.1 背景说明前段时间同事说云平台通信使用了个websocket的东西,今天抽空来看一下具体是怎么个通信过程。从形式上看,websocket是一个应用层协议,socket是数据链路层、网络层、传输层的抽像;从应用场合上看,websocket可以使用javascript实现,而socket不能用javascript实现(真不能吗?我不太确实);从实际效果上看,websocket其实确实就像
# Python三零PLC通讯指南 在工业自动化中,PythonPLC(可编程逻辑控制器)的通讯越来越受到青睐。本文将为你揭示如何实现Python三零(Siemens)PLC通讯。我们将通过以下几个步骤来完成这个任务。 ## 流程概述 | 步骤 | 内容 | |------|---------------------| | 1 | 安装必要的库
原创 2024-10-24 05:49:45
52阅读
# 使用Python三菱PLC进行串口通讯 在工业自动化领域中,PLC(可编程逻辑控制器)是用于控制机器设备的重要工具。三菱PLC因其稳定性和强大的功能而被广泛使用。本文将介绍如何使用Python三菱PLC进行串口通讯,帮助您在自动化项目中更加高效地进行数据交换。 ## 环境准备 在开始之前,您需要安装Python的`pyserial`库,这是用于串口通讯的常用库。您可以通过以下命令进行
原创 11月前
336阅读
前面的博客记录了怎么组建一个包含RIO的quantum plc。要使用上位机软件和PLC通讯的话,还需要组建一个网络的。我们选取的是140NOE75101模块,希望使用以太网通讯。首先在目录浏览器树形结构的“通讯”那里右键,添加一个网络,弹出的对话框中,可用网络列表选择“以太网”,写一个名字,然后确定,就可以看到新建的网络在通讯列表了。双击这个新建的网络,可以给其配置参数,这里我们只配置IP地址子
转载 2024-06-14 14:35:59
509阅读
产品涵盖:【可编程io控制器/采集器】、【数据采集DTU/RTU】、【物联网IOT网关】、【通讯联网路由器/交换机/放大器/中继器】、【PLC】、【人机交互系统】。广泛用于:【工业智能自动化】、【物联网】、【机器视觉】、【数字工厂】、【智慧农业】、【污水处理】、【环境监控】、【智慧交通】、【智能仓储物流&AGV】、【智慧城市】、【智能楼宇】、【安防监控】、【电力监控】、【无人值守】、【智能储物柜】、【智慧医疗行业
原创 精选 2022-08-26 11:04:13
2639阅读
C#松下PLC串口 以太网通讯,自己写的,注释包含了自己理解和整理的资料,公司项目中使用,通讯用的PLC型号为FP-XH C60ET,文件包含:dll封装,测试程序,通讯文档。 有代码注释C#松下PLC串口以太网通讯PLC(可编程逻辑控制器)是一种自动化控制设备,常用于工业生产线、机械设备等领域中。而C#是一种面向对象的编程语言,常用于Windows桌面应用程序、互联网应用、游戏开发等领域中。
Python-串口通讯串口通讯(Serial Communication),是指外设和计算机间,通过数据信号线、地线等,按位进行传输数据的一种通讯方式。 1、前提条件: (1)提供一对收发信息的COM口或者使用虚拟工具创建COM口(vspd7.2.308-模拟串口工具) (2)需要一个调试助手,自动搜索监控电脑的COM口,用于调试程序(XCOM V2.0-串口调试工具)2、编写程序:#_*_ co
参考:《深入浅出SpringBoot 2.x》全注解的SpringBoot用户可以通过注解将所需要的对象,存放到IOC容器中,然后SpringBoot可以根据这些需要使用的情况,自动注入到需要的Bean中。Component 组件如果你需要重复的使用一个类,而这个类又不属于业务,只是数据处理,那么就可以使用Component注解标记该类,然后使用ComponentScan即可将该类实例化到容器中。
经朋友介绍接的一个外包,要求用USB和PLC设备通信,于是乎就有了本文。内容不深,权当做个记录整理一下当时的思路。一、解决思路1. 首先,PLC设备通常都是用串口进行通讯,走的Modbus协议。这部分在学校的时候有接触过,不是难点。2. 关键在于移动控制端,采用的是智能POS,用来控制PLC设备,并且进行交易收款。在开放的外围接口中,只有USB可以使用,因此需要在外部加一个USB转串口(此处用的是
转载 2023-06-29 21:53:09
937阅读
1评论
# LabVIEWPython串口通讯指南 本文将详细介绍如何实现LabVIEWPython串口通讯串口通讯是嵌入式系统及设备之间进行信息交流的重要手段,掌握这一技能能够帮助你更好地进行硬件控制数据采集。 ## 整体流程 在开始之前,下面是整个实现过程的简要流程: | 步骤 | 描述
原创 2024-10-20 04:31:01
316阅读
# 串口通信在PLC中的应用:使用PythonPLC进行通信 ## 一、引言 在工业自动化领域,PLC(可编程逻辑控制器)是一种重要的设备,用于控制各种机械设备和生产流程。而串口通信是一种常见的PLC外部设备进行通信的方式。本文将介绍如何使用Python编程语言PLC进行串口通信。 ## 二、串口通信基础 串口通信是一种通过串行接口进行数据传输的方式。在PLC中,串口通信通常用于
原创 2024-06-06 06:04:47
46阅读
根据TIOBE和PYPL排行榜(反映编程语言热度)以及 Stack Overflow 开发人员调查报告,整理最受企业欢迎的十大编程语言,供想要转行编程或想学习新一门编程语言的小伙伴参考。12月TIOBE榜单可见排名TOP 10的分别是Java、C、Python、C++、C#、Visual Basic.NET、JavaScript、PHP、SQL、Swift。赢家继续获胜,下个月TIOBE将宣布年度
  • 1
  • 2
  • 3
  • 4
  • 5